TL;DR: Steady demand for home repairs and renovations continues, even as the housing market experiences a slowdown, indicating a shift in homeowner priorities.

The national retail landscape is reflecting a distinct trend: homeowners are increasingly investing in their existing properties rather than moving. This observation comes as a major home improvement retailer reports sustained demand for repair and maintenance services, a direct consequence of a housing market that's currently subdued. While the frenzy of buying and selling has cooled, homeowners are demonstrating a strong commitment to enhancing the comfort and functionality of their current residences. This shift suggests a growing appreciation for the value of homeownership and a desire to create spaces that better suit evolving needs and preferences. This underlying sentiment is driving consistent business for skilled professionals specializing in home improvements. Whether it's addressing wear and tear or embarking on more ambitious renovation projects, individuals with expertise in these areas are finding a steady flow of work. The current economic climate, characterized by a less active real estate market, appears to be encouraging a "stay and improve" mentality. Instead of relocating, homeowners are channeling their resources and energy into making their current homes more enjoyable and valuable. This focus on existing homes is a significant departure from periods where rapid market appreciation fueled frequent moves. Now, the emphasis is on long-term satisfaction and maximizing the potential of the homes people already own. The implications of this trend are far-reaching.
